TM 5-3610-295-13&P-1 SECTION III. TECHNICAL PRINCIPLES OF OPERATION 1-14.   PRINCIPLES OF OPERATION.  The Printing Plant, Special Warfare, Transportable, is comprised of two S-280 shelters,  each  mounted  on  a  2  1/2  ton  truck.    The  Editorial  Photomechanical  Shelter  contains  typesetting,  art  work preparation,  darkroom  and  plate  making  capabilities.    The  Press  Shelter  contains  limited  capacity  printing  and  paper cutting capabilities.  For expanded operation, the Modular Printing System (MPS) contains Modules B and C.  Refer to TM 5-3610-303-12&P for camera operating principles, and to TM 5-3610-302-10 for phototypesetter operating principles. a.   MPS Press Section (Module B).  Module B is comprised of two Press Sections, each of which is a two-sided expandable 8' x 8' x 20' tactical rigid wall ISO shelter.  Each shelter is equipped with a two-color offset perfecting printing press, environment controls, sink, lithographic layout cabinet, work tables and storage space for printing supplies. b.  MPS Finishing Section (Module C).  Module C is comprised of one Finishing Section which is also a two-sided ISO  shelter  equipped  with  a  programmable  hydraulic  paper  cutter,  environmental  controls,  storage  cabinets  and  work tables.  Two ISO-to-ISO connectors allows passage between the three ISO units. c.   Power Requirements and Distribution.    Power  for  the  entire  system  is  provided  by  a  60  KW  trailer-mounted power plant.  When operated in a stand-alone configuration without Module B and C, the Printing Plant, Special Warfare, Transportable has its own power source of two 15 KW generators that are part of the standard configuration.  When the Printing  Plant,  Special  Warfare,  Transportable  is  configured  with  Modules  B  and  C,  the  two  15  KW  generators  are replaced by the single 60 KW power plant providing power for the entire system.  A Power Distribution Box Assembly provides central power distribution and control to the five units of the MPS. d.      Movement   of   the   Printing   Plant.      Movement   of   the   Printing   Plant,   Special   Warfare,   Transportable   is accomplished by two 2 1/2 ton cargo trucks. 1-15.    ADDITIONAL  REFERENCE  MATERIAL.    Detailed  information  relating  to  commercial  equipment  used  in  the shelter is available in the respective commercial technical manual listed in Appendix A and will not be repeated in this manual.  Where applicable, the reader will be directed to refer to the appropriate commercial technical manual. 1-17/(1-18 Blank)
